Transaction 764de730076d4b002336529374bcf67815ce63e0538509ba3eb8d63c0b73b5ca
1 Input
1 Output
-
764de730076d4b002336529374bcf67815ce63e0538509ba3eb8d63c0b73b5ca:0
- value
- 87802306
- script pubkey
- OP_0 OP_PUSHBYTES_20 b16dffb328320e6e829e6a613856379723ff5257
- address
- bc1qk9kllvegxg8xaq57dfsns43hju3l75jh382x5y